Assessing Flood Risks in the Gold Coast

Flooding is a significant consideration for properties in the Gold Coast. Coastal properties and those situated near rivers and creeks require particular attention. Historical flood data and expert analyses reveal patterns that help predict potential future events.

Mitigation Strategies for Flood-Affected Properties

Where a property falls within a flood-affected zone, various mitigation strategies can reduce potential damage. These include structural modifications, landscaping adjustments, and adherence to building codes designed to withstand flooding.

Consulting professionals and utilising detailed property reports are recommended to fully understand the scope of required mitigation.

Components of a Detailed Property Report

A thorough property report typically includes flood risk assessments, bushfire potential, contamination evaluations, and land use designations. It also contains data on council restrictions that may impact future developments or renovations.

Such extensive information reduces the risk of unexpected issues arising after purchase.

Financial Planning and Investment Security

Effective financial planning, including budgeting for property purchase and potential additional costs, is vital to buying safely in the Gold Coast. Investors should consider not only the purchase price but also insurance, maintenance, and improvement expenses.

Property insurance specifically covering flood damage is recommended given the regional risks. A well-rounded financial approach safeguards investment security.
